A train trip from Gatwick Airport to Swindon (Wilts) takes about 2hrs 11 mins on average, covering roughly 75 miles (121 kilometres). With around 87 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£19.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Though there is no ticket office, purchasing and collecting train tickets at Gatwick Airport Station is made easy with accessible ticket machines available throughout the premises. These machines are ideal for collecting tickets bought online, ensuring you’re all set to board your train without hassle.
The station is well-equipped for travelers with accessibility needs, with step-free access available across all platforms. For those requiring additional assistance, staff at Gatwick are available to offer help as needed. You’ll also find heated waiting areas on the platforms to ensure comfort during cooler months.
Additional amenities include accessible toilets and baby changing facilities, available on both the platforms and in the airport terminal itself. For those seeking refreshment or needing to withdraw cash, you’ll find facilities readily available, including a variety of shops and dining options in the adjacent airport terminal.
There are numerous onward travel options available directly from the station. For direct connectivity, taxis can be found at the South Terminal bus station, a short walk from the concourse. There are also various car hire providers operating from the airport terminals, perfect for those looking to explore at their own pace.
Bus connections are conveniently located at the upper level of the bus station, providing easy access to further travel by road. Gatwick Airport is known for its close ties to the south east rail network, making the transition from air travel to city commuting remarkably straightforward.

The station is well-equipped to handle the needs of modern travelers. With a ticket office open throughout the week and ticket machines available at multiple locations including accessible ones at the station's entrance, purchasing tickets is both easy and efficient. Your smartcards can also be obtained and validated here, making your journey smoother. For those in need of assistance, help points are readily available, and customer service staff are on hand to provide support. Though there isn't luggage storage, there is comprehensive CCTV coverage to ensure security.
Swindon Station is a Category A station, offering step-free access across all platforms via a subway and lifts. Accessibility is prioritized with features such as ramps for train access, wheelchair availability, and accessible car park equipment. Car parking is ample with 591 spaces available 24/7, including eight designated accessible spaces. Despite the station's excellent facilities, there are no accessible toilets or a first-class lounge, but there's a baby changing area at Platform 4.
If cornering hunger is on your agenda while waiting for your train, Swindon station offers a variety of food and drink options including coffee shops. For a quick shopping spree, a WHSmith is at your service. Stay connected with loved ones or catch up on work through the station's complimentary Wi-Fi, "GWR Free Station WiFi". Payphones ensure you stay linked with essential conversations while on the go.
The station seamlessly connects with various transport options. The taxi rank at the station entrance provides hassle-free onward travel, while the nearby bus services extend connectivity for broader excursions. For cyclists, the station offers ample bicycle storage, though sheltered parking isn't available. Those eyeing a ride through ochre landscapes can rent bicycles from Swindon Cycles Superstore located a stone's throw, just three miles away.
